Introduction to Supplier Relationships
Strong supplier relationships are fundamental to successful B2B trade. This article discusses effective strategies for cultivating and maintaining these crucial partnerships.
The Importance of Trust
Trust is the foundation of any successful relationship. Establishing trust with your suppliers can lead to better negotiations and smoother transactions.
Open Lines of Communication
Maintain open lines of communication to address any issues promptly. Regular check-ins can help in building a rapport and understanding each other's needs better.
Mutual Benefit Approach
Approach your relationships with a mindset geared towards mutual benefit. This fosters loyalty and long-term partnerships that can weather market fluctuations.
Feedback Mechanism
Implement a feedback mechanism that allows both parties to share insights and improve processes collaboratively. This can enhance the overall efficiency of the partnership.
Cultural Understanding
In global B2B trade, understanding cultural differences can enhance communication and cooperation, making it easier to navigate challenges together.
Conclusion
Building strong supplier relationships requires effort and dedication. By focusing on trust, communication, and mutual benefits, businesses can create lasting partnerships that contribute to growth and success.
